1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the main reason the Moon can be seen from Earth?

Back

The Moon reflects sunlight.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What type of eclipse occurs when the Moon passes between the Earth and the Sun?

Back

Solar eclipse.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is illuminating the Moon?

Back

Sunlight.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What type of eclipse occurs when the Earth passes between the Sun and the Moon?

Back

Lunar eclipse.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Why does the same side of the Moon always face Earth?

Back

The Moon revolves around Earth and rotates in about the same amount of time.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are the phases of the Moon?

Back

The different shapes of the Moon as seen from Earth, including new moon, crescent, first quarter, gibbous, and full moon.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a new moon?

Back

The phase of the Moon when it is between the Earth and the Sun, and not visible from Earth.
